Ingredients
For the garnish
A one-pound sirloin steak, sliced ​​very thinly
1 tablespoon of vegetable oil
1 large yellow onion, finely chopped
1 large green bell pepper, finely sliced
2 cloves of chopped garlic
1 tablespoon of Worcestershire sauce
½ teaspoon of smoked paprika
Salt and black pepper, to taste
For the cheese
8 slices of provolone cheese, torn into pieces
1/2 tasse de Cheez Whiz
For spring rolls
20 to 24 sheets of spring roll wrappers
Small bowl of water for sealing
Vegetable or peanut oil for frying
Optional sauces
Cheez Whiz hot
vinaigrette Ranch
spicy mayonnaise
Sriracha Ketchup
Garlic aioli
